Transaction 1665a51a50fbe33435cbb38f240d377264e2d4258f69f0c611a7491eab80239c

93 Input
2 Outputs
  • 1665a51a50fbe33435cbb38f240d377264e2d4258f69f0c611a7491eab80239c:0
  • value  7067997
    address  2NBMEXo5ErhDjqhAYd55hWGhYxh4qfmQEED
  • 1665a51a50fbe33435cbb38f240d377264e2d4258f69f0c611a7491eab80239c:1
  • value  110160255
    address  2NBMEXv6nctqXqF7Vw5wPv1GCtkabfYJCeG